James Miller: Where is the government’s social responsibility?


Whilst highlighting the amusements industry’s continually welcomed prominence in popular culture, vice president James Miller also criticised the socio-political direction of travel for the UK’s wider gambling landscape since he first attended Bacta’s annual convention in 2003. First on the stage at the 2017 Bacta Convention, vice president James Miller pulled no punches against former DCMS sports minister Richard Caborn whom he held responsible for letting “B2s out of the bag”.
